Day of a measles outbreak at a school, 8 students were identified to have the measles. Each day for the On the first following t
Mrrafil [7]

Answer:

D. 504

Step-by-step explanation:

Let the number of days = x

Now, the number of students doubles each day for the two weeks with the initial number of students having measles = 8.

So, we have,

Days (x)                  Cases doubled                      Number of Students

1                                       8                                                8

2                                      8 × 2                                         16

3                                      16 × 2                                        32

4                                      32 × 2                                       64

So, we get the geometric series as 8, 16, 32, 64,...... for two weeks.

Then, the common ratio = \frac{16}{8}=\frac{32}{16} = 2

Thus, Number of students = 8\times \frac{(1-2^6)}{1-2}

i.e. Number of students = 8\times \frac{(1-64)}{-1}

i.e. Number of students = 8\times \frac{(-63)}{-1}

i.e. Number of students = 8 × 63 = 504

Hence, the number of students having measles at the end of the 6th day are 504.

Can someone explain this to me & also give me the answer for it
Vikentia [17]
Hey there!

You can write out equations for both of these situations. 

The first situation can be represented by f(x) = 382 + 2x, where 382 is the initial cost, x is the total amount of miles, 2x is the cost per additional mile, and f(x) equals to total that Jason has had to pay to drive his truck. 

The second situation can be presented by g(x) = 379 + 5x, where 379 is the initial amount Jason will get paid, x is the amount of miles he's driven, 5x is the money he's being paid depending on how many miles he's driven, and g(x) is the total amount he's been paid. 

You can graph these two equations on the computer or by hand to find where they will meet up. The place where they intersect will be the place where Jason breaks even. You can see on the graph I attached that, after one mile, the lines intersect and Jason spends and makes a total of 384 dollars.
